Type
ORACLE
Validation date
2025-02-23 14:14:10 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.00816,
    "usd": 0.00854
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

000115442499E719D901D937764EDCD8508D1D46D8F79E7BA64BC944419FD7868274

Previous signature

37AFD26887FD8DFB248B156DDB4EE9DFF21E8469C25298E16337BC8C65E6156C6B2BFA5E10290AC9C44AB4AD7E30B3CB4950D2D2A12AEF0ECB0173E8949C770E

Origin signature

30450221008D97E9DC97CE40E56DEA4775BC6FBE2D4BBC7F8276D17CF50E8CFDACEA0473B202202577BED777C5E3D2FC2E686BDCA65A5AA7D9567470548DA42462D9CC83EB61C5

Proof of work

010204B3B2A53580086B9F36919CF40ABC55904729F78BF43673E216FAC1EB2451DD1E521879C6588F0CB09B150A103A39A73E2816B5ADF51F0721348BA3A66C33023B

Proof of integrity

003D6C92B134DF93806AA0F09E60F356BE2DB46317EF409D7EF4C8CA226750C116

Coordinator signature

13951CC69EAD9A929ADEA0213493AC7DCF0A85E46BBF40101D8CFE7E22F26091BF5D44880117CEF0697714907D6CD5C30E83F44E8D86F4FB46A5B507CEB13D03

Validator #1 public key

0001EC6D13CDACB05155A74C14E9C717AEBFCF9BC0CA19C16CEE637EB1C535C97505

Validator #1 signature

0F3EFD4A6923DDC30E1EB8102783FB3910F3288FB8DCB25B634D17C8835C56D0AFF68663A2A64784CD0EE6B27A215C1A173AA9D4439E873D6A932A8FFDB92A07

Validator #2 public key

0001917B62B721F89BD6739EECA00A37643F3D478DE77ADEA1CD331C538B039D0954

Validator #2 signature

2E35D9612EEA662F37EB8309F28706799CEB0035D7C3E368D73D5667C08EE7B6806ED346900C140F3654C403FE9130074C91E7E9BAE670B2B5DB81A550CC6F0C